WebJan 11, 2024 · The Space Launch System (SLS) Core Stage Thrust Vector Control (TVC) system is comprised of eight mechanical feedback Shuttle heritage Type III TVC actuators that vector the four Shuttle heritage RS-25 engines about a Shuttle heritage gimbal block/bearing. The MSFC Controls community has long regarded gimbal friction to be a … WebControl of a launch vehicle during ascent implies the ability to direct the vector of the thrust that it produces. Typically a pair of linear actuators, positioned so as to rotate an engine or nozzle about its bearing along orthogonal planes, act together to define a resultant thrust vector. Web4. This image has a better view of the top of the engine: The quadrapod structure is attached rigidly to the rocket. At the bottom of the quadrapod there's a gimbal joint. The exact structure of this joint is hard to see in photos, but it looks like the joint sits on top of the thrust chamber.
